【发布时间】:2011-09-09 01:41:12
【问题描述】:
第一次查询:
Select * from table1 inner join table2 on table1.Id = table2.Id
第二次查询:
Select * from table1, table2 where table1.Id = table2.Id
这些查询在性能方面有什么区别?
【问题讨论】:
-
就优化器而言,没有区别。优化器将为您的两个查询选择相同的计划。就个人而言,我更喜欢
inner join语法。
标签: tsql inner-join where